Monday May 12th: An open invitation

‘I am the gate for the sheep’

John 10:1-10

We have a small gate at the front of our home, and we always keep it closed. Since the gate is no more than four feet high, someone can easily jump over the gate. However, persons visiting will call out and we open the gate.

In today’s Gospel passage, Jesus calls Himself the gate. ‘Whoever enters through me will be saved,’ He says. He opens Himself to us, offering a life of grace, truth, and communion with God. He is not a gate that shuts out, but one that invites in all who call out to Him.

Let us today come to the gate of God. Let us call out to Jesus, trusting that He hears us and will open to us. Just as we recognize the voices of those we love and welcome them into our homes, so too Jesus recognizes our voice and welcomes us into His care.

In a world filled with closed gates, Jesus stands as the open gate—offering not only protection and peace but the fullness of life.
